Handover note — reception desk move

Hi Mira,

While I'm away, note that the main reception desk at Brellan Court moves from Level 3 to the ground floor on Thursday. Couriers and visitors should be redirected there; signage goes up Wednesday evening. The Level 3 desk phone will be forwarded automatically. Visitor passes will now be issued from the new desk, so move the pass printer down with the IT trolley. The ground-floor pass cabinet opens with the code below.

Thanks, Dov

door code, tajof-kageg: bdg-QVDCE-3

Handover note — TideBoard widget

Before I roll off, a few things worth flagging for review. The widget fetches tide predictions from the Merrowgate upstream every twenty minutes and caches them locally; it never writes user data. Outbound calls are pinned to the upstream's certificate, and failures fall back to the last good cache rather than retrying aggressively. Everything else is driven by the runtime settings, which I've copied in full below.

config for bahop-baduf:
[kasion]
team = lamath
access_code = ac_d807e5
host = kasion.paliqcloud.corp
port = 4000
owner = julix.tamvan
peer = frair.qorvelsoft.local

## Authentication

Cron jobs formerly on `sched-box-03` now run in Loomflow, the workflow engine. Each migrated job authenticates to the internal Jobgate API instead of using local SSH trust. Tokens are scoped per workflow; do not reuse them across jobs. If a run fails with 401, the token expired — rotate via `loomctl token rotate` and redeploy. For the bootstrap workflow only, use the shared Jobgate key below.

app token of kagap-tafog = vxb7-1L6kA2y